POSTAL BOXES RIFLED.

(FBSS3 ASSOCIATION TBt-BO&AX.) NEW PLYMOUTH, August 5. Eight postal boxes in New Plymouth streets have been broken open and their contents removed. The discovery was made this morning. It is believed that the robbery occurred late On Sunday night. The boxes concerned were last cleared about midday on Saturday.
